€643 Million Arbitration Award Was Within Arbitration Panel’s Power to Award and Not a Result of Manifest Disregard of the Law
Precision Castparts Corp. purchased companies with manufacturing facilities in the United States and Germany for €800 million. After the sale closed, Precision discovered that the seller had “manipulated financial documents of the acquired companies to show that they were ‘high margin’ and ‘high cash flow’ businesses. In fact, the acquired companies were ‘functionally insolvent.'”...
